Thoughts on this?

"For the M sedan the kit includes a new front bumper featuring vertical LED lights, pair of side skirts that connect to a pair of new front wings, revised rear bumper with AMG-style diffuser and tailpipes, a roof spoiler and a trunk lid spoiler.

Total cost of the kit is about $4,000, bu you have to pay extra for the wheels, coilover suspension, and sport exhaust system available in two different versions."
